President Trump has announced that the United States is ready to sell high-tech military

gear to South Korea and Japan to help them better deal with North Korea's threats.

Just a matter of days after North Korea claimed it had successfully tested a hydrogen bomb,...

President Trump took to Twitter to say that he's allowing Seoul and Tokyo to buy a substantially

increased amount of highly sophisticated military equipment from Washington.

Although he did not elaborate on the kind of weaponry and equipment,... the White House

said President Trump is willing to approve the sale of military weapons and equipment

worth many billions of dollars to Seoul.

Breaking: Trump picks NASA chief, NOAA second-in-command

President Donald Trump has announced his picks for two prominent science-related positions in his administration.

And he wants Rear Admiral Timothy Gallaudet, a former oceanographer of the Navy, to be assistant secretary of commerce for oceans and atmosphere, the No. 2 job at the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A).

Bridenstine, a member of the Science, Space, and Technology Committee of the House of Representatives, has long been rumored to be Trump's choice to run NASA

Bridenstine has been a member of Congress since 2012. He is a former Navy pilot who "began his Naval aviation career flying the E-2C Hawkeye off the USS Abraham Lincoln aircraft carrier," according to a brief biography released by the White House. It continues

It was there that he flew combat missions in Iraq and Afghanistan. While on active duty, he transitioned to the F-18 Hornet and flew as an "aggressor" at the Naval Strike and Air Warfare Center. After leaving active duty, Mr. Bridenstine returned to Tulsa, Oklahoma to be the Executive Director of the Tulsa Air and Space Museum & Planetarium and flew counter-drug missions in Central and South America in the Navy Reserve. He holds a triple major from Rice University and an M.B.A. from Cornell University. Mr. Bridenstine is currently a member of the 137th Special Operations Wing of the Oklahoma Air National Guard.

Gallaudet, a 32-year Navy veteran, has also served as commander of the Navy's Meteorology and Oceanography Command. According to his White House biography:

Gallaudet has had experience in weather and ocean forecasting, hydrographic surveying, developing policy and plans to counter illegal, unregulated, and unreported fishing, and assessing the national security impacts of climate change. Dr. Gallaudet has led teams of Navy Sailors and civilians performing such diverse functions as overseeing aircraft carrier combat operations, planning and conducting humanitarian assistance and disaster response efforts, assisting Navy SEAL Teams during high visibility counter-terrorism operations, and developing the Navy's annual $52 billion information technology, cyber security, and intelligence budget. Dr. Gallaudet holds a bachelor's degree from the U.S. Naval Academy and masters and doctoral degrees from Scripps Institution of Oceanography, all in oceanography.

he selection of Gallaudet is drawing good reviews from some research groups. "Tim's mixture of operational expertise and scientific knowledge make him an ideal choice for this position," said Antonio Busalacchi, president of the the University Corporation for Atmospheric Research in Boulder, Colorado, a consortium of 100 colleges and universities, in a 5 September statement. "His understanding of the vital collaborations between NOAA, private forecasting companies, and the academic community can help foster the movement of research to operational forecasting and advance the nation's weather prediction capabilities. Furthermore, his knowledge of Earth system science and his ability to align that science with budget and programs will be essential to moving NOAA forward in the next few years."

"With its mission to understand, predict, and share information about changes in climate, weather, ocean, and coasts and to conserve and manage our nation's vast coastal and marine ecosystems and resources, NOAA will thrive under his leadership," White added.

On behalf of the ocean science, education, and technology community and the members of the Consortium for Ocean Leadership, I want to express my appreciation to the president for taking the first step to staff this leadership post," COL's Jonathan White said in a statement. "He has chosen someone who has the scientific and oceanographic expertise necessary to fulfill the requirements of this position and whose exemplary leadership, professionalism, and dedication will allow him to serve with distinction."

One of the more disturbing side effects of the massive flooding that was brought to the

state of Texas from Hurricane Harvey is the fact that Texas is obviously home to a lot

of oil companies, a lot of oil activities, a lot of chemical companies, and a lot of

Superfund sites, which are highly toxic areas where toxic waste resides, where human beings

cannot function inside of that little Superfund site.

With this massive floodwater has come an insane amount of toxins being released both into

the atmosphere and into those floodwaters, that then travels all over the flooded areas,

specifically with these Superfund sites.

A few days ago the Associated Press ran a story talking about the fact that the EPA

had not yet gone to inspect these Superfund sites on the ground.

Meanwhile, the reporters of the story actually did.

They saw this toxic sludge seeping out into the floodwaters, going God-knows-where, because

nobody within the Trump administration or the Trump EPA cares enough to actually go

in there and do something.

What was the EPA's response to all of this?

Instead of saying, "Hey, we understand.

We're working on it.

We're devising a plan," they decided to issue a press release where they attacked the reporter

by name for the Associated Press, saying, "How dare you say that we're not doing anything

or we're not taking this seriously?

We've been doing good things with the Hurricane Harvey response, and we flew over a couple

of those Superfund sites and we saw flooding in only 13 out of, like, 30."
